Ride the Wild River (Audio DAISY Book)

Book 3 in series Reno Western Saga
By: Gilbert Morris
Type: Fiction
Subject categories: Adventure, Western and Pioneer
Read by: Martha Arney
Approximate time: 9 hours 45 minutes
Catalog number: 565
Jim Reno is a down-and-out drifter, until he meets a frightened teenager claiming to be his cousin. Fleeing a brutal step-father, the young runaway hires Reno to ride west with a wagon train. The train's motley assortment of settlers includes the surly wagon master and his barbaric sons, a world-weary English dandy and his woman, a penniless preacher, and families searching for a new home in the heartland. The way west is rugged. The settlers must face the scorching plains, constant fights among the men, sickness, a thieving gunfighter and his cronies, and a mysterious vengeful Indian chief named Nightwalker. And Reno must face the question of the real identity of the young runaway.

Boomtown (Audio DAISY Book)

Book 4 in series Reno Western Saga
By: Gilbert Morris
Type: Fiction
Subject categories: Adventure, Suspense, Western and Pioneer
Read by: Martha Arney
Approximate time: 8 hours 6 minutes
Catalog number: 567
The minors of Virginia City face a mysterious gang of cut-throats called the Innocents, who are bent on terrorizing the people into giving up their claims. No one is safe. The desperate miners need a man to organize them, and Jim Reno is that man. Only as organized vigilantes can Reno and the prospectors bring peace and order to Boomtown, but Reno hates the prospect of using violence even for a good cause. Reno may face more than he can handle. The Innocents are determined to stop Reno and the vigilantes. So is Saul Logan, a crooked saloon owner. And Logan's cold blooded gunslinger brother, fresh out of prison, is more than willing to put Reno out of commission.
